Hey guys! So I've been building pedals for over a month now and got a couple finished projects under my sleeve. But now it seems that I am facing an issue with the pots I got. Basically, I got a couple of big orders from Tayda (damn you discount codes!) and stocked up for the next 10 or so projects - making 2 of each. So the problem is that in my last build I used the pots I got from Tayda and I got all of them with smooth shafts. They're all completely round and I realised that the screw knobs have simply nowhere to grip on those shafts. What I ended up doing in my last build is using some heatshrink on the shafts which did work. But it makes it next to impossible to remove the knob without damaging it. And it also requires re-applying the heatshrink because it gets all messed up. I also tried drilling a small hole in the shaft for the knob's screw which didn't seem to help. Neither did blu tac.  I just wanted to ask what would you recommend to keep the knobs in place with these kinds of shafts? I got about 50 of them so can't let it all go to waste...

The set screw doesn't need anywhere to grip, it can be tightened anywhere onto the smooth shaft and if  the knob and set screw are any good, will hold just fine. Certain Tayda knobs are known to lack the means to be sufficiently tightened and be of any use but i think that's a different matter.

A super stiff rotary switch shaft may require a knob with a pair of offset set screws to grip tight enough to get the job done, or knurled shaft with mating knob.

find the mark on the shaft left by the set screw. run a flat needle file across the shaft at that point, to make a notch. replace knob, set screw. if the screw comes loose, the knob won't fall off.

The classic interface is a *flat*. Lay the shaft in a vise. Run a coarse file over to remove about a mm of material. Clean with a fine file.

A proper factory flat is flat. Unpracticed hand-filing will taper. Try to work the taper "the wrong way", so even if the screw gets a little loose, it won't come off right away.

Allen-key or slotted is a small difference. Though Allen may mean this is not the cheapest knob around. (Slotting saw is cheaper than an Allen punch.)

A long screw in good Bakelite will tighten well.

But in most of the modern plastics, screws will strip.

And short screws will strip even in good plastics.

Of course many of the lowest-price knobs are soft plastic with short screws.

The classic design has a brass insert for the screw to hold in.

Other all-metal knobs, like the Aluminum mentioned, are also good design.

Really classy gear has collet knobs. There is a tapered collar inside, somewhat like the chuck on a Dremmel tool, tightened with a screw in the end. Screw head covered with a snap-in cap. These cost $20 or more each, and are not readily available.
